Marine debris is a persistent pollution problem that reaches throughout the entire ocean and Great Lakes. Our ocean and waterways are polluted with a wide variety of marine debris, ranging from tiny microplastics, smaller than 5 mm, to derelict fishing gear and abandoned vessels. WebMar 1, 1999 · Restoring the damaged ecosystems discussed in this article will require inactivating the mechanisms that have promoted ecosystem degradation. However, once the system has transformed (i.e., once it has become degraded), the very mechanisms that have contributed to the transformation tend to perpetuate it.
